Why provider rates differ

The archive shows a sourced reference rate. A provider can apply a spread and add transfer, trading, network, card, or receiving fees. Adjust the illustration to see how the rate margin alone changes the result.

Frequently asked questions

What is the UNI to BHD rate based on?+

Crypto is priced from an exchange venue and combined with an independently dated fiat leg when needed. The pair is labelled with the older timestamp, and stablecoins are always venue-priced rather than assumed to equal a fiat currency.

Why is my bank's exchange rate different?+

Banks, cards and transfer services can add an exchange-rate margin and fixed fees. The adjustable example on this page illustrates the effect without claiming a margin for any particular provider.

What happens on weekends and holidays?+

Crypto venues trade continuously, while the fiat leg may retain its last published reference rate through a weekend or holiday. Both leg timestamps stay visible, and the combined rate uses the older timestamp.
